Energy Efficiency and Longevity
One of the standout benefits of a 19 bulb is its remarkable energy efficiency. LED versions of these bulbs can consume up to 80% less energy than traditional incandescent options. This efficiency translates to significant cost savings over time. Furthermore, the lifespan of a 19 bulb far surpasses that of traditional alternatives, meaning fewer replacements and reduced waste.

Step-by-Step Installation Guide
Follow these steps to install your a 19 bulb safely:
- Turn off the power to the light fixture at the breaker box.
- Use a non-contact voltage tester to ensure the fixture is safe to work with.
- If replacing an old bulb, gently twist it counterclockwise to remove it.
- Install the new a 19 bulb by aligning it with the socket and twisting it clockwise until secure.
- Restore power and test the bulb to ensure proper operation.
